1. Students who transfer with an A.S. in Business Administration from Mercer County Community College are considered GenEd-to-GenEd and have satisfied all of Temple’s General Education requirements.

2. Temple’s Fox School of Business will waive STAT 1001: Pre-Calculus for Business through DARS exception, for students who transfer MAT 151: Calculus for the Mathematical and Physical Sciences, BUS 205: Business Statistics and BUS 206: Business Statistics II.

3. Students should select MAT 151: Calculus I for the Mathematical and Physical Sciences, not MAT 149: Calculus. Temple’s Fox School for Business will waive STAT 1102: Quantitative Methods for Business II through DARS exception, for students who transfer MAT 151: Calculus for the Mathematical and Physics Science. Students transferring without this course may require additional time to degree completion.

4. BUS 230: Global Environment of Business transfers as Elective credit only. This course does not satisfy any direct equivalent Fox School of Business requirements.

5. Students should select MKT 101: Principles of Marketing. MKT 101 transfers to Temple as MKTG 2101: Marketing Management and satisfies a major requirement. Students transferring without this course may require additional time to degree completion.

6. Student should refer to the Transfer Equivalency Tool to see how selected coursework might transfer to Temple. The Transfer Tool can be accessed here: https://admissions.temple.edu/transfer-equivalency-tool

e) Temple University requires that all undergraduate degree candidates complete 45 hours of the last 60 hours of the degree or program as matriculated students at Temple University. If a matriculated student previously took Temple courses on a non-matriculated basis, those courses are counted towards this requirement.

f) Per Temple’s Transfer Policy for Permission to Complete a Course at Another Institution after Matriculation, students who transfer 60 credits or more cannot receive permissions to transfer additional course work.
